以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  [求助]单元格按钮  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=142945)

--  作者:Fox86
--  发布时间:2019/11/9 17:34:00
--  [求助]单元格按钮

意图:判断其他数据列(如数量列)条件(>1)给指定的单元格(编号列)设置单元格按钮,在CellButtonClick中打开需要的窗口。  

用“|...”设置单元格按钮,所有行都会出现,怎么在不符合条件的行取消单元格按钮。


--  作者:有点蓝
--  发布时间:2019/11/9 17:44:00
--  
表格prepareedit事件

If e.IsFocusCell Then
    If e.Col.Name = "编号"
        If e.Row("数量") > 1 Then
            e.Col.ComboList = "|..."
        Else
            e.Col.ComboList = Nothing
        End If
    End If
End If

--  作者:Fox86
--  发布时间:2019/11/9 17:52:00
--  
谢谢!